Know before you go
Hi, I'm Eve. Here are a few practical things to know before exploring Lake Baringo Kenya.
- Consider visiting during the early morning or late afternoon for the best wildlife sightings and cooler temperatures.
- Don't forget your binoculars for birdwatching; the area is home to over 400 bird species.
- Engage with local guides for boat tours to enhance your understanding of the ecosystem.
- Pack sunscreen and a hat, as it can get quite sunny during the day.

Getting There
-
Car
From Elgeyo Escarpment, drive towards Kabarnet town. You will take the A1 highway (also known as the Nakuru-Kisumu road) heading north. After approximately 50 kilometers, look for a sign directing you to Lake Baringo. Turn right onto the Baringo road and continue for about 15 kilometers. The road is relatively good, but be cautious of potholes. Once you arrive at Lake Baringo, follow the access roads to find parking near the lake shore.
-
Public Transportation
To get to Lake Baringo via public transport, first, you need to take a matatu (shared taxi) from Elgeyo Escarpment to Kabarnet town. The fare is approximately 150 KES and the journey takes around 1.5 hours. Upon reaching Kabarnet, look for another matatu heading to Lake Baringo. The fare for this leg is about 100 KES, and it will take approximately 30-45 minutes to reach the lake. Be sure to confirm the drop-off point is near the lake.
-
Bicycle or Walking
For the adventurous, you can cycle or walk from Elgeyo Escarpment to Lake Baringo. This route will take you through scenic views, but be prepared for a long journey of around 70 kilometers. Make sure to take breaks and carry enough water and snacks. The terrain can be challenging, so it's advisable to wear appropriate footwear and clothing.
